Neo4j:入门基础(二)之导入CSV文件

2023-11-13

# CSV文件

    1️⃣ csv文件推荐是utf-8编码,否则会造成中文乱码。
    2️⃣ csv文件默认需要放在import目录下,如需从远程或者其他本地目录导入,则需要修改conf/neo4j.conf

# load csv时文件路径。默认需要放在${NEO4J_HOME}/import目录下
# 注释后可从任意路径读取文件,也可以指定其他路径。
dbms.directories.import=import

# 是否允许从远程url来load csv。默认不可以
#dbms.security.allow_csv_import_from_file_urls=true

    3️⃣ csv文件的header一般形式为 名称:类型 ,用逗号分开,名称和类型必须要有一个,ID也是一个类型,它的名称可以忽略。

    包含的类型有:int、long、float、double、boolean、byte、short、char、string、point、date、localtime、time、datetime、localdatetime和duration中的一个来指定属性的数据类型。如果没有提供数据类型,则默认为string。若要定义数组类型,请将[]附加到该类型。

    4️⃣ 如果有多张实体表,他们可能有相同的ID,因此必须要在CSV文件中的头中增加名称空间,否则导入会报错。ID空间使用语法ID

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

Neo4j:入门基础(二)之导入CSV文件 的相关文章

随机推荐